½ Sovereign - 1980
KM-922 - 3,99 g - 19,3 mm
Fineness - 0,917 Au/0,083 Cu
Edge - Reeded
Mintage - 0,010M
The obverse features a mature bust of Queen Elizabeth II (b1926-). ELIZABETH II -DEI-GRATIA -REGINA -F:D: (Elizabeth II by Grace of God, Queen, Defender of the Faith) surrounds the bust. The obverse was designed by Arnold Machin. The reverse has St. George slaying the dragon. The date 1980 is at the bottom. The reverse was designed by Bendetto Pistrucci.
£ 2 - 1986
KM-947c - 15,98 g
Edge - Reeded
Mintage - 0,018M
This is a version of the circulating £2 nickel-brass coin commemorating the Commonwealth Games except that it is struck in 0,925 gold. The obverse features a mature bust of Queen Elizabeth II (b1926-). ELIZABETH II -DEI-GRATIA -REGINA -D:F: (Elizabeth II by Grace of God, Queen, Defender of the Faith) surrounds the bust at the top. The denomination TWO POUNDS is below the bust. The obverse was designed by Raphael Maklouf. The reverse has thistle and a laurel wreath.
1 Sovereign - 2000
KM-??? - 7,99 g - 21,5 mm
Fineness - 0,917 Au/0,083 Cu
Edge - Reeded
The obverse features a large head mature bust of Queen Elizabeth II (b1926-). ELIZABETH II -DEI-GRA -REGINA -FID-DEF (Elizabeth II by Grace of God, Queen, Defender of the Faith) surrounds the bust. The designer's initials IRB are below the bust. The obverse was designed by Ian Rank-Broadley. The reverse has St. George slaying the dragon. The date 2000 is at the bottom. The reverse was designed by Bendetto Pistrucci.
½ Sovereign - 2002
KM-??? - 3,99 g - 19,3 mm
Fineness - 0,917 Au/0,083 Cu
Edge - Reeded
The obverse features a large head mature bust of Queen Elizabeth II (b1926-). ELIZABETH II -DEI-GRA -REGINA -FID-DEF (Elizabeth II by Grace of God, Queen, Defender of the Faith) surrounds the bust. The designer's initials IRB are below the bust. The obverse was designed by Ian Rank-Broadley. The reverse has the royal arms within a wreath. The date 2000 is at the bottom. The reverse was designed by Timothy Noad. The designer's initials TN are located to the right of right branch of the laurel wreath. The special reverse was only used in 2002 to celebrate the Golden Jubilee of Elizabeth's reign (1953-2002).
